Typical Wet Milling Production

In a continuous-flow wet milling process the Jetcooker is employed at various stages to convert and refine the starch from the grain into a wide variety of food grade and industrial grade products.

From the time the grain enters the steeping tanks to final starch conversion and refining, jet cooking plays a key role in temperature control of the water and slurry. Key product categories of starch-based ingredients are the result.
